Welcome to Eagle Mountain Estates—where refined mountain living meets everyday comfort. This single-story, log-style home, built in 2003, sits on a generous 10,000+ sq ft lot and offers approx. 2,200 sq ft of thoughtfully designed living space. Soaring vaulted ceilings and warm wood textures create an inviting lodge atmosphere, while large windows bring in beautiful natural light and frame the forested surroundings. The spacious floor plan includes three en suite bedrooms, providing privacy and convenience for family and guests alike. The primary suite offers a peaceful retreat, while the additional bedrooms are perfectly suited for hosting, remote work, or extended stays—each with its own attached bathroom for added comfort. Recent upgrades elevate the home’s efficiency and livability, including a new Aspen spa, new A/C system, new whole-home humidifier, new garage door, and solar panels to help reduce utility costs year-round. Step outside and enjoy Big Bear’s four-season lifestyle from a large refinished back deck that’s perfect for entertaining, outdoor dining, or relaxing under the stars. The charming covered front porch sets the tone for slow mornings with coffee and quiet evenings taking in the mountain air. The attached two-car garage and level access make this home practical in every season. Located in one of Big Bear’s most sought-after neighborhoods, you’re close to the lake, ski slopes, hiking trails, and local conveniences while still feeling tucked away in your own retreat. A standout blend of comfort, character, and quality—this is mountain living done right.

Condition Rating
Good

Built in 2003, this property is well-maintained and benefits from significant recent upgrades including a new A/C system, solar panels, whole-home humidifier, and a refinished deck, which enhance its efficiency and livability. The log-style interior, including the kitchen with light wood cabinets and black appliances, is consistent with its build year and in good, functional condition, though the style is not fully modern. The en-suite bathrooms are presumed to be in similar well-maintained condition. The property is move-in ready with no immediate renovations required, aligning with a 'Good' rating.
